Ordinul Corona Romaneii  
Romania

The Order of the Crown of Romania was instituted on march 14th 1881, four days after the day of the crowning of King Carol I on march 10th 1881.
The order knows a total of five classes:

Grand Cross:
This is one of the most beautiful awards. It is formed by a 87 mm wide, eight pointed star. It shows some gold inlays. In the middel of the outer star you can finf a bright eightpointed star made out of beautiful red enamel with white edges. In the middle thers is to be found a red circle, surounde by a white ring, with a golden crown in the middle. The text in the white ring reads: "Prin Noi Insine" (meanins By Ourselves Alone) and the date "14 martie 1881"
Of the Grand Corss there were in total awarded, 200 to civilians and 50 military.

Knight:
Awarded for bravery in war or merit in time of peace. It could be awarded with or without swords. It is somewhat simplified to the Grand Cross. It shows only the inner cross. The cicle shows the golden mongram of King Carol. The same inscription can be read on the outerring as in the Grand Cross.

Originally the Order was only meant for civilians. On februari 22nd 1938 there was created a special military division of the Order.

The Ribbon is colored Red with blue edges.
